Dr. Chris Kuehl is the Managing Director of Armada Corporate Intelligence. He provides forecasts and strategic guidance to a wide variety of corporate clients around the world. Kuehl has spoken at numerous SMU Steel Summit Conferences where his free-wheeling style both informed and entertained.
